Output 660871dba94d3c38d258e677ebcf7d8851626580b1e262cde3891435696ee009:0

value
2995390
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bf77b32c4d67b2d772b2ba5d951fb6fdb4c0db8 OP_EQUAL
address
3Mk6NrRHN4oF58tKXgHtdPfCjcj34AsHdn
transaction
660871dba94d3c38d258e677ebcf7d8851626580b1e262cde3891435696ee009
confirmations
436695
spent
true